Molina Healthcare is a FORTUNE 500 company that is focused exclusively on government-sponsored health care programs for families and individuals who qualify for government sponsored health care. Molina Healthcare contracts with state governments and serves as a health plan providing a wide range of quality health care services to families and individuals. Molina Healthcare offers health plans in Arizona, California, Florida, Idaho, Illinois, Kentucky, Massachusetts, Michigan, Mississippi, Nevada, New Mexico, New York, Ohio, South Carolina, Texas, Utah, Virginia, Washington and Wisconsin. Molina also offers a Medicare product and has been selected in several states to participate in duals demonstration projects to manage the care for those eligible for both Medicaid and Medicare.

Job description

JOB DESCRIPTION Job Summary

Provides support for claims recovery activities including researching claim payment and billing guidelines, audit results, and federal regulations to determine overpayment accuracy and provider compliance.  Collaborates  with health plans and vendors to facilitate recovery of outstanding overpayments.  Monitors and controls backlog and workflow of claims and ensures that claims are settled in a timely fashion and in accordance with cost-control standards.

Essential Job Duties

• Prepares written provider overpayment notifications and provides supporting documentation such as explanation of benefits (EOBs), claims and attachments.
• Maintains and reconciles department reports for outstanding payments collected, past-due overpayments, uncollectible claims and autopayment recoveries.
• Prepares and provides write-off documents that are deemed uncollectible, and ensures collections efforts are exhausted for write-off approval.
• Researches simple to complex claims payments using tools such as Department of Health and Human Services (DSHS) and Medicare billing guidelines, Molina claims processing policies and procedures, and other resources to validate overpayments made to providers.
• Completes basic validation prior to offset to include, eligibility, coordination of benefits (COB), standard of care (SOC) and diagnosis-related group (DRG) requests.
• Enters and updates recovery applications and claim systems for multiple states and prepares/creates overpayment notification letters with accuracy; processes claims as a refund or auto debit in claim systems and in recovery application.
• Follows department processing policies and procedures including, claims processing (claim reversals and adjustments), claim recovery (refund request letters, refund checks, claim reversals), and reporting and documentation of recovery as explained in departmental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s).
• Responds to provider correspondence related to claims recovery requests and provider remittances where recovery has occurred.
• Collaborates with finance to complete accurate and timely posting of provider and vendor refund checks and manual check requests to reimburse providers.
• Supports claims department initiatives to improve overall claims function efficiency.
• Meets claims department quality and production standards.
• Completes basic claims projects as assigned.
